Financial instrument In financing, a derivative is a contract that obtains its worth from the performance of an underlying entity. This underlying entity can be an property, index, or rate of interest, and is often merely called the "underlying". Derivatives can be used for a variety of purposes, including guaranteeing versus cost motions (hedging), increasing direct exposure to price motions for speculation or getting access to otherwise hard-to-trade possessions or markets.
What Is A Derivative In.com Finance - The Facts
The majority of derivatives are traded non-prescription (off-exchange) or on an exchange such as the Chicago Mercantile Exchange, while the majority of insurance coverage contracts have turned into a different industry. In the United States, after the financial crisis of 20072009, there has actually been increased pressure to move derivatives to trade on exchanges. Derivatives are one of the 3 main categories of financial instruments, the other 2 being equity (i.e., stocks or shares) and debt (i.e., bonds and home mortgages).
Container stores, outlawed in 1936, are a more recent historic example. Derivatives are contracts between two parties that define conditions (especially the dates, resulting worths and meanings of the underlying variables, the parties' legal commitments, and the notional quantity) under which payments are to be made in between the parties. The properties consist of products, stocks, bonds, interest rates and currencies, however they can likewise be other derivatives, which adds another layer of intricacy to proper appraisal.
From the economic viewpoint, financial derivatives are money streams that are conditioned stochastically and discounted to present value. The market threat intrinsic in the underlying asset is connected to the financial derivative through contractual arrangements and for this reason can be traded independently. The underlying property does not have to be obtained.
This likewise provides a considerable quantity of flexibility concerning the contract design. That legal liberty permits acquired designers to modify the involvement in the performance of the underlying asset nearly arbitrarily. Hence, the participation in the market worth of the underlying can be effectively weaker, more powerful (leverage impact), or implemented as inverted.
There are two groups of derivative contracts: the privately traded non-prescription (OTC) derivatives such as swaps that do not go through an exchange or other intermediary, and exchange-traded derivatives (ETD) that are traded through specialized derivatives exchanges or other exchanges Click here to find out more - what is derivative instruments in finance. Derivatives are more typical in the modern-day age, but their origins trace back a number of centuries.
Derivatives are broadly categorized by the relationship between the hidden property and the derivative (such as forward, choice, swap); the type of underlying property (such as equity derivatives, foreign exchange derivatives, rates of interest derivatives, product derivatives, or credit derivatives); the marketplace in which they trade (such as exchange-traded or non-prescription); and their pay-off profile.

The market cost of a bond is the present value of all anticipated future interest and primary payments of the bond, here discounted at the bond's yield to maturity (i.e.
That relationship is the definition of the redemption yield on the bond, which is likely to be near the present market rate of interest for other bonds with comparable qualities, as otherwise there would be arbitrage chances. The yield and price of a bond are inversely related so that when market interest rates increase, bond prices fall and vice versa.
Everything about What Does Bond Mean In Finance
The bond's market value is typically expressed as a percentage of small value: 100% of face worth, "at par", represents a rate of 100; costs can be above par (bond is priced at greater than 100), which is called trading at a premium, or listed below par (bond is priced at less than 100), which is called trading at a discount.
(Some bond markets include accumulated interest in the trading rate and others include it on independently when settlement is made.) The rate including accumulated interest is called the "complete" or "filthy cost". (See also Accrual bond.) The cost leaving out accrued interest is known as the "flat" or "tidy rate".
Hence, a deep discount US bond, offering at a price of 75.26, suggests a selling cost of $752.60 per bond offered. (Typically, in the US, bond costs are priced quote in points and thirty-seconds of a point, instead of in decimal form.) Some short-term bonds, such as the U.S. Treasury costs, are always provided at a discount, and pay par quantity at maturity rather than paying discount coupons.
Bonds are not necessarily provided at par (100% of face worth, representing a rate of 100), however bond rates will move towards par as they approach maturity (if the market anticipates the maturity payment to be made in complete and on time) as this is the cost the company will pay to redeem the bond.

Simply put, it is the internal rate of return of an investment in a bond if the financier holds the bond up until maturity and if all payments are made as scheduled. YTM is an intricate computation but is quite useful as a principle assessing the attractiveness of one bond relative to other bonds of various voucher and maturity in the market.
Duration is revealed in systems of the number of years given that it initially described zero-coupon bonds, whose period is its maturity. For useful functions, however, duration represents the rate change in a bond given a 1% change in rates of interest. We call this 2nd, more practical definition the modified duration of a bond.
In basic, bonds with long maturities, and also bonds with low coupons have the best sensitivity to rate of interest modifications. A bond's period is not a direct risk measure, indicating that as costs and rates change, the period itself changes, and convexity procedures this relationship. A bond represents a guarantee by a borrower to pay a loan provider their principal and generally interest on a loan.
The rates of interest (voucher rate), primary amount and maturities will differ from one bond to the next in order to fulfill the goals of the bond provider (debtor) and the bond buyer (loan provider). Since fixed-rate discount coupon bonds will pay the very same percentage of its face value in time, the market price of the bond will change as that coupon ends up being more or less appealing compared to the fundamental rates of interest.
The bondholder will be paid $50 in interest income each year (most bond discount coupons are split in half https://twitter.com/wesleygroupllc?ref_src=twsrc%5Egoogle%7Ctwcamp%5Eserp%7Ctwgr%5Eauthor and paid semiannually). As long as absolutely nothing else changes in the interest rate environment, the rate of the bond must remain at its par value. Nevertheless, if rate of interest begin to decline and comparable bonds are now issued with a 4% coupon, the original bond has actually ended up being better.
The increased rate will bring the bond's total yield down to 4% for new financiers due to the fact that they will need to pay an amount above par worth to buy the bond. On the other hand, if interest rates rise and the discount coupon rate for bonds like this one increase to 6%, the 5% voucher is no longer appealing.
The bond market tends to move inversely with rate of interest because bonds will trade at a discount rate when interest rates are increasing and at a premium when interest rates are falling.
